package com.kaidi.oa.web;
import com.kaidi.oa.common.ApiResp;
import com.kaidi.oa.common.Money;
import com.kaidi.oa.domain.Contract;
import com.kaidi.oa.domain.Customer;
import com.kaidi.oa.domain.CustomerCredit;
import com.kaidi.oa.domain.CustomerVisit;
import com.kaidi.oa.domain.CrmSatisfactionSurvey;
import com.kaidi.oa.domain.Opportunity;
import com.kaidi.oa.repository.ContractRepository;
import com.kaidi.oa.repository.CustomerCreditRepository;
import com.kaidi.oa.repository.CustomerRepository;
import com.kaidi.oa.repository.CustomerVisitRepository;
import com.kaidi.oa.repository.CrmSatisfactionSurveyRepository;
import com.kaidi.oa.repository.ContractMilestoneRepository;
import com.kaidi.oa.repository.OpportunityRepository;
import org.springframework.web.bind.annotation.GetMapping;
import org.springframework.web.bind.annotation.RequestMapping;
import org.springframework.web.bind.annotation.RequestParam;
import org.springframework.web.bind.annotation.RestController;
import java.math.BigDecimal;
import java.math.RoundingMode;
import java.time.LocalDate;
import java.time.temporal.ChronoUnit;
import java.util.ArrayList;
import java.util.Comparator;
import java.util.LinkedHashMap;
import java.util.List;
import java.util.Map;
import java.util.stream.Collectors;
/**
* 市场部/分公司·经营数据综合分析聚合(补审计 Module 8 缺口)。
* <p>
* 提供三个专项聚合维度:
* <ul>
* <li>GET /customer-analysis : 客户贡献度毛利 / 流失率 / 满意度趋势(真跨模块)。</li>
* <li>GET /contract-analysis : 逾期未回款 / 即将到期质保金 / 变更统计(跨 contract/milestone/change)。</li>
* <li>GET /branch-forecast : 经营预测——下季度合同额/回款(按历史趋势推算,替换原空字段 Opportunity.probability)。</li>
* </ul>
* 所有聚合均真跨模块取数(Contract / CustomerCredit / CustomerVisit / CrmSatisfactionSurvey / Opportunity),
* 非文本声明,直接闭合"客户分析(贡献度毛利/流失率/满意度趋势)"、"合同分析(逾期未回款/即将到期质保金/变更统计)"、
* "经营预测(下季度合同额/回款)"三条审计缺口。
* <p>
* 此控制器为只读聚合,挂 SENSITIVE_READ_PREFIXES(需 ADMIN/APPROVER)。
*/
@RestController
@RequestMapping("/api/oa/crm-analysis")
public class CrmAnalysisController {
private final CustomerRepository customerRepo;
private final ContractRepository contractRepo;
private final CustomerVisitRepository visitRepo;
private final CrmSatisfactionSurveyRepository surveyRepo;
private final CustomerCreditRepository creditRepo;
private final ContractMilestoneRepository milestoneRepo;
private final OpportunityRepository opportunityRepo;
public CrmAnalysisController(CustomerRepository customerRepo,
ContractRepository contractRepo,
CustomerVisitRepository visitRepo,
CrmSatisfactionSurveyRepository surveyRepo,
CustomerCreditRepository creditRepo,
ContractMilestoneRepository milestoneRepo,
OpportunityRepository opportunityRepo) {
this.customerRepo = customerRepo;
this.contractRepo = contractRepo;
this.visitRepo = visitRepo;
this.surveyRepo = surveyRepo;
this.creditRepo = creditRepo;
this.milestoneRepo = milestoneRepo;
this.opportunityRepo = opportunityRepo;
}
// ---------- 客户贡献度与满意度分析 ----------
/**
* GET /customer-analysis -> 客户贡献度排行 + 流失预警 + 满意度趋势。
* <p>
* 贡献度:按客户名匹配合同甲方,累计合同额(grossRevenue)、已回款(paidAmount),
* 估算毛利 = paidAmount × 估算毛利率(默认 15%,此处为展示口径,实际由成本核算提供)。
* 流失预警:超过 N 天无拜访/问卷/合同的客户。
* 满意度趋势:按客户累计平均评分。
*/
@GetMapping("/customer-analysis")
public ApiResp<Map<String, Object>> customerAnalysis(
@RequestParam(required = false, defaultValue = "180") int churnDays) {
List<Customer> customers = customerRepo.findAll();
List<Contract> contracts = contractRepo.findAll();
List<CustomerVisit> visits = visitRepo.findAll();
List<CrmSatisfactionSurvey> surveys = surveyRepo.findAll();
// 合同按甲方聚合(客户名 → 合同列表)
Map<String, List<Contract>> contractsByCustomer = contracts.stream()
.filter(c -> c.getPartyA() != null && !c.getPartyA().isBlank())
.collect(Collectors.groupingBy(c -> c.getPartyA().trim().toLowerCase()));
// 拜访按客户 id 聚合(取最近拜访日期)
Map<Long, String> latestVisitByCustomer = visits.stream()
.filter(v -> v.getCustomerId() != null && v.getVisitDate() != null)
.collect(Collectors.toMap(
CustomerVisit::getCustomerId,
CustomerVisit::getVisitDate,
(a, b) -> a.compareTo(b) >= 0 ? a : b));
// 满意度按客户 id 聚合(平均分)
Map<Long, List<Integer>> scoresByCustomer = new LinkedHashMap<>();
for (CrmSatisfactionSurvey s : surveys) {
if (s.getCustomerId() != null && s.getScore() != null) {
scoresByCustomer.computeIfAbsent(s.getCustomerId(), k -> new ArrayList<>()).add(s.getScore());
}
}
LocalDate today = LocalDate.now();
List<Map<String, Object>> rows = new ArrayList<>();
for (Customer c : customers) {
String nameLower = c.getName() == null ? "" : c.getName().trim().toLowerCase();
List<Contract> ctList = contractsByCustomer.getOrDefault(nameLower, List.of());
BigDecimal grossRevenue = ctList.stream()
.map(ct -> Money.nz(ct.getAmount()))
.reduce(BigDecimal.ZERO, Money::add);
BigDecimal paidAmount = ctList.stream()
.map(ct -> Money.nz(ct.getPaidAmount()))
.reduce(BigDecimal.ZERO, Money::add);
// 估算毛利(展示口径:已回款×15%毛利率,仅供经营参考)
BigDecimal estGrossProfit = paidAmount.multiply(new BigDecimal("0.15"))
.setScale(2, RoundingMode.HALF_UP);
// 最近互动日期(拜访/问卷/合同签订取最晚)
String latestVisit = latestVisitByCustomer.get(c.getId());
String latestContractDate = ctList.stream()
.map(Contract::getSignDate)
.filter(d -> d != null && !d.isBlank())
.max(Comparator.naturalOrder()).orElse(null);
String latestInteraction = latestOf(latestVisit, latestContractDate);
long daysSinceInteraction = latestInteraction == null ? 9999L
: ChronoUnit.DAYS.between(parseDate(latestInteraction), today);
boolean churnRisk = daysSinceInteraction >= churnDays;
List<Integer> scores = scoresByCustomer.getOrDefault(c.getId(), List.of());
double avgScore = scores.isEmpty() ? 0.0
: scores.stream().mapToInt(Integer::intValue).average().orElse(0.0);
Map<String, Object> row = new LinkedHashMap<>();
row.put("customerId", c.getId());
row.put("customerName", c.getName());
row.put("customerType", c.getType());
row.put("status", c.getStatus());
row.put("contractCount", ctList.size());
row.put("grossRevenue", grossRevenue.doubleValue());
row.put("paidAmount", paidAmount.doubleValue());
row.put("estGrossProfit", estGrossProfit.doubleValue());
row.put("latestInteraction", latestInteraction);
row.put("daysSinceInteraction", daysSinceInteraction == 9999L ? null : daysSinceInteraction);
row.put("churnRisk", churnRisk);
row.put("surveyCount", scores.size());
row.put("avgSatisfactionScore", avgScore == 0.0 ? null : r2(avgScore));
rows.add(row);
}
// 按合同额降序排(贡献度排行)
rows.sort((a, b) -> Double.compare((double) b.get("grossRevenue"), (double) a.get("grossRevenue")));
long churnCount = rows.stream().filter(r -> Boolean.TRUE.equals(r.get("churnRisk"))).count();
Map<String, Object> result = new LinkedHashMap<>();
result.put("customerCount", customers.size());
result.put("churnRiskCount", churnCount);
result.put("churnDays", churnDays);
result.put("rows", rows);
return ApiResp.ok(result);
}
// ---------- 合同履约分析 ----------
/**
* GET /contract-analysis -> 合同逾期未回款 / 即将到期质保金 / 合同变更统计。
* 逾期未回款:合同状态=履约中 且 paidAmount &lt; amount(应收敞口)且无近期付款记录。
* 即将到期质保金:合同里程碑 name 含"质保" 且 dueDate 在未来 N 天内且状态=待履约。
*/
@GetMapping("/contract-analysis")
public ApiResp<Map<String, Object>> contractAnalysis(
@RequestParam(required = false, defaultValue = "90") int warrantyDays) {
List<Contract> contracts = contractRepo.findAll();
LocalDate today = LocalDate.now();
// 逾期未回款合同(应收 > 0)
List<Map<String, Object>> overdueReceivable = new ArrayList<>();
BigDecimal totalReceivable = BigDecimal.ZERO;
for (Contract c : contracts) {
if (!"履约中".equals(c.getStatus())) continue;
BigDecimal receivable = Money.sub(Money.nz(c.getAmount()), Money.nz(c.getPaidAmount()));
if (receivable.signum() <= 0) continue;
Map<String, Object> row = new LinkedHashMap<>();
row.put("contractId", c.getId());
row.put("contractCode", c.getCode());
row.put("contractName", c.getName());
row.put("partyA", c.getPartyA());
row.put("amount", Money.nz(c.getAmount()).doubleValue());
row.put("paidAmount", Money.nz(c.getPaidAmount()).doubleValue());
row.put("receivable", receivable.doubleValue());
row.put("signDate", c.getSignDate());
overdueReceivable.add(row);
totalReceivable = Money.add(totalReceivable, receivable);
}
overdueReceivable.sort((a, b) -> Double.compare((double) b.get("receivable"), (double) a.get("receivable")));
// 即将到期质保金里程碑
List<Map<String, Object>> warrantyAlerts = new ArrayList<>();
for (var m : milestoneRepo.findAll()) {
if (m.getName() == null || !m.getName().contains("质保")) continue;
if (!"待履约".equals(m.getStatus())) continue;
if (m.getDueDate() == null || m.getDueDate().isBlank()) continue;
LocalDate due = parseDate(m.getDueDate());
long days = ChronoUnit.DAYS.between(today, due);
if (days < 0 || days > warrantyDays) continue;
Map<String, Object> row = new LinkedHashMap<>();
row.put("milestoneId", m.getId());
row.put("contractId", m.getContractId());
row.put("milestoneName", m.getName());
row.put("dueDate", m.getDueDate());
row.put("daysToExpire", days);
row.put("amount", Money.nz(m.getAmount()).doubleValue());
row.put("urgency", days <= 15 ? "紧急" : days <= 30 ? "临近" : "关注");
warrantyAlerts.add(row);
}
warrantyAlerts.sort(Comparator.comparingLong(r -> (long) ((Map<String, Object>) r).get("daysToExpire")));
// 合同状态分布
Map<String, Long> statusDist = contracts.stream()
.collect(Collectors.groupingBy(
c -> c.getStatus() == null ? "未知" : c.getStatus(),
Collectors.counting()));
Map<String, Object> result = new LinkedHashMap<>();
result.put("totalContracts", contracts.size());
result.put("overdueReceivableCount", overdueReceivable.size());
result.put("totalReceivable", totalReceivable.doubleValue());
result.put("warrantyAlertCount", warrantyAlerts.size());
result.put("statusDistribution", statusDist);
result.put("overdueReceivableList", overdueReceivable);
result.put("warrantyAlerts", warrantyAlerts);
return ApiResp.ok(result);
}
// ---------- 经营预测 ----------
/**
* GET /branch-forecast -> 经营预测:下季度合同额/回款推算。
* 算法:取近 3 季度历史合同签订额/回款额,按季度平均 + 机会管道(Opportunity 加权)推算下季度。
* 这是"经营预测实际比初判更弱——Opportunity.probability 仅作存储字段无预测计算"缺口的真实修补。
*/
@GetMapping("/branch-forecast")
public ApiResp<Map<String, Object>> branchForecast() {
LocalDate today = LocalDate.now();
List<Contract> contracts = contractRepo.findAll();
List<Opportunity> opportunities = opportunityRepo.findAll();
// 按季度聚合历史合同签订额(近4季度)
Map<String, BigDecimal> quarterlySignAmt = new LinkedHashMap<>();
Map<String, BigDecimal> quarterlyPaidAmt = new LinkedHashMap<>();
for (Contract c : contracts) {
if (c.getSignDate() == null || c.getSignDate().isBlank()) continue;
LocalDate d = parseDate(c.getSignDate());
if (d == null) continue;
String qKey = quarterKey(d);
quarterlySignAmt.merge(qKey, Money.nz(c.getAmount()), Money::add);
quarterlyPaidAmt.merge(qKey, Money.nz(c.getPaidAmount()), Money::add);
}
// 取近 4 季度(排除当前季度,取已完成历史)
List<String> allQuarters = new ArrayList<>(quarterlySignAmt.keySet());
allQuarters.sort(Comparator.naturalOrder());
String currentQ = quarterKey(today);
List<String> histQ = allQuarters.stream().filter(q -> q.compareTo(currentQ) < 0).toList();
List<String> recent = histQ.size() > 4 ? histQ.subList(histQ.size() - 4, histQ.size()) : histQ;
BigDecimal avgSignAmt = recent.isEmpty() ? BigDecimal.ZERO
: recent.stream().map(q -> quarterlySignAmt.getOrDefault(q, BigDecimal.ZERO))
.reduce(BigDecimal.ZERO, Money::add)
.divide(BigDecimal.valueOf(recent.size()), 2, RoundingMode.HALF_UP);
BigDecimal avgPaidAmt = recent.isEmpty() ? BigDecimal.ZERO
: recent.stream().map(q -> quarterlyPaidAmt.getOrDefault(q, BigDecimal.ZERO))
.reduce(BigDecimal.ZERO, Money::add)
.divide(BigDecimal.valueOf(recent.size()), 2, RoundingMode.HALF_UP);
// 机会管道加权:Opportunity.status=跟进中/技术交流/报价谈判 × probability 汇总(补Opportunity.probability字段价值)
BigDecimal pipelineWeighted = opportunities.stream()
.filter(op -> op.getProbability() > 0 && op.getAmount() != null)
.map(op -> Money.nz(op.getAmount())
.multiply(BigDecimal.valueOf(op.getProbability() / 100.0))
.setScale(2, RoundingMode.HALF_UP))
.reduce(BigDecimal.ZERO, Money::add);
// 下季度预测 = 历史均值 × 1.05(保守增长系数)+ 管道加权的 30%(转化预测)
BigDecimal forecastSign = avgSignAmt.multiply(new BigDecimal("1.05"))
.add(pipelineWeighted.multiply(new BigDecimal("0.3")))
.setScale(2, RoundingMode.HALF_UP);
BigDecimal forecastPaid = avgPaidAmt.multiply(new BigDecimal("1.05"))
.setScale(2, RoundingMode.HALF_UP);
// 下季度标签
int curMonth = today.getMonthValue();
int nextQStartMonth = ((curMonth - 1) / 3 + 1) * 3 + 1;
int nextQYear = today.getYear();
if (nextQStartMonth > 12) { nextQStartMonth -= 12; nextQYear++; }
String nextQLabel = nextQYear + "Q" + ((nextQStartMonth - 1) / 3 + 1);
// 历史季度数据(供图表展示)
List<Map<String, Object>> history = new ArrayList<>();
for (String q : recent) {
Map<String, Object> row = new LinkedHashMap<>();
row.put("quarter", q);
row.put("signAmount", quarterlySignAmt.getOrDefault(q, BigDecimal.ZERO).doubleValue());
row.put("paidAmount", quarterlyPaidAmt.getOrDefault(q, BigDecimal.ZERO).doubleValue());
history.add(row);
}
Map<String, Object> result = new LinkedHashMap<>();
result.put("forecastQuarter", nextQLabel);
result.put("forecastSignAmount", forecastSign.doubleValue());
result.put("forecastPaidAmount", forecastPaid.doubleValue());
result.put("pipelineWeightedAmount", pipelineWeighted.doubleValue());
result.put("activeOpportunityCount",
opportunities.stream().filter(op -> op.getProbability() > 0).count());
result.put("historicalQuarters", history);
result.put("avgHistoricalSignAmount", avgSignAmt.doubleValue());
result.put("avgHistoricalPaidAmount", avgPaidAmt.doubleValue());
return ApiResp.ok(result);
}
// ---------- helpers ----------
private static LocalDate parseDate(String s) {
if (s == null || s.isBlank()) return null;
try {
return LocalDate.parse(s.trim().substring(0, Math.min(10, s.trim().length())));
} catch (Exception e) {
return null;
}
}
private static String latestOf(String a, String b) {
if (a == null) return b;
if (b == null) return a;
return a.compareTo(b) >= 0 ? a : b;
}
private static String quarterKey(LocalDate d) {
int q = (d.getMonthValue() - 1) / 3 + 1;
return d.getYear() + "Q" + q;
}
private static double r2(double v) {
return Math.round(v * 100.0) / 100.0;
}
}
